Troops free three kidnapped children, eliminate five insurgents in Borno

Troops under Operation Hadin Kai have rescued three minors abducted about two months ago and killed five suspected insurgents during separate operations in Borno State.

The Joint Task Force, North-East, disclosed this in a statement on Saturday through its Media Information Officer, Lt. Col. Sanni Uba, who outlined recent offensives carried out across the operational theatre.

Uba said soldiers of Sector 1 encountered suspected members of Jama’atu Ahlis Sunna Lidda’awati wal-Jihad and the Islamic State West Africa Province during a fighting patrol near Sabsawa village in Borno State.

He explained that the troops engaged the insurgents with sustained firepower, compelling them to withdraw. “Subsequent exploitation led to the neutralisation of five terrorists,” he stated.

In another development, troops stationed at Ngurosoye rescued three abducted children Abba Abba, 12; Fatima Abba, 8; and Aisha Abba, 6 during a perimeter patrol in Bama Local Government Area.

Initial investigations revealed that the children were kidnapped along the Gubio axis roughly two months ago before being relocated to Bula-Daloye by their captors.

The rescued minors have since been handed over to the Nigeria Police for further action.

The statement further revealed that an 18-year-old suspect, Abubakar Abubakar, surrendered to troops in Geidam, Yobe State, and is currently undergoing profiling while in custody.

Uba added that troops operating in other sectors maintained an aggressive posture, conducting coordinated operations alongside hybrid forces, vigilantes and hunters to restrict insurgents’ movements.

He noted that the operations were executed without major setbacks, with follow-up surveillance and exploitation ongoing.

According to him, the military high command praised the troops for their determination and operational effectiveness, reaffirming its commitment to sustaining pressure on insurgent groups until lasting peace returns to the North-East.
